'Safe word' when gagged

How do you achive a 'safe word' when you have gagged your partner?

There are different approaches. The last time I was in this situation my Dom gave me a bright coloured (so it would catch his eye and not be forgotten I guess) ribbon to hold with a bell on(so he'd hear it hit the floor if not looking right then) . If I let go/dropped it, everything stopped.

I never actually needed it - but it was a technique he used all the time and he trusted it as it had worked well for him.

I've heard other people use an object to drop as well - because you can't always make gestures if tied up ;)

Some people use clicking fingers, but depending on position this may be tricky and if there is background noise or spanking occurring it may not be heard.

Someone suggested shaking heads to me, but I wouldn't advise that - for the same reason you wouldn't use 'no' or 'stop' for a safe-word - it is often part of the scene/playing anyway and could be misunderstood, or worse, mistakenly ignored.

A friend went as far as having a small buzzer in her hand, if she pushed the button it went off. More one for frequent players as needs more planning ahead, but I'd imagine very reliable.

As I said though, the most common one to my knowledge is something to hold which can be dropped, or clicking/knocking gestures if appropriate tot eh scene (in regards of mobility and restraints etc)

three grunts in quick succession or some finger signals is what I use - I do not bind mouth and hands at the same time and I keep a close eye on the sub. Care is necessary at all times, they trust you with their life so it's a responsible position being on Top!
